Abstract
Simulations and fabrication of two novel multimorph based in-plane actuator designs are reported. The ~1mm in-plane displacement capability of the actuators is a two orders of magnitude improvement over existing designs. Possible applications include the piston actuation of vertical micromirrors and microlenses.
